Chapter 1482 The Battle to Conquer the Heavens
"I won't tear myself apart!"
Isaac did not answer; he jumped off the watchtower and headed toward the palace of hell.
Elena stood at the entrance of the Frozen Valley.
Michelle walked over from the direction of the rift in the holy light, her face grim: "I can hear something crying from the other side of Heaven, not human crying, but the sound of souls being crushed."
Elena stood up: "Where's Kyle?"
"In a vital passageway of space."
The spatial passage is located at the border between hell and the human world.
Kyle's figure crouched in the void, his white eyes fixed on the widening crack in front of him—not the crack in the Heavenly Barrier, but another kind of crack.
On the wall of the passageway, something is pushing outward from the inside.
He reached out and touched the crack, feeling a cold, viscous energy at his fingertips.
It wasn't the holy light of angels, nor the darkness of hell, but something else. He pulled his hand back and looked at his fingertips; the black lines pulsated beneath his skin.
He stood up and walked toward the palace of hell.
Leila sat in the medical camp, an empty shell lying in front of her.
It was just delivered today. A young woman, in her early twenties, in good health, breathing steadily, with her eyes open, but not looking at anything.
Lyra placed her hand on her forehead, and golden light surged from her palm, seeping into her skin. The empty shell did not react; the light circulated within her body and returned along the same path.
Leila withdrew her hand.
She had tried seven times, without success each time. Her healing energy was completely ineffective against the empty shell. She looked down at the six eyes on the back of her hand, which were half-open as if they were dozing off.
"What's wrong?" a voice came from the doorway.
Leila looked up; it was Martin.
“It can’t be cured,” Leila sighed. “Their bodies are fine, but their souls are gone. My energy can’t reach their lost souls.”
Martin patted her on the shoulder: "It's not your problem."
Leila shook her head: "I know, but every time I see them, I feel like I'm not strong enough."
Martin was silent for a moment: "Then become stronger."
Leila looked up at him.
"How will it change?"
Martin thought for a moment and said, "I don't know, but Chairman Lor might have a way."
One day later, in the Palace of Hell.
All ten people were present. Wu Heng sat in the steel chair with Hans's three-dimensional data diagram in front of him. The lines were thicker and denser than last week, and the small hole in the Heavenly Wall had become as thick as a finger.
“Metatron’s sword is almost finished,” Wu Heng said. “He needs more souls, more energy; the Heavenly Barrier can’t hold on any longer.”
He looked at everyone present.
"It's time. Rather than being passively attacked, we should strike first."
Isaac asked, "How do we fight?"
Wu Heng stood up and walked to the map: "Three routes to attack Heaven."
He pointed to three lines on the map.
"On the left flank, Isaac, Thomas, and Karim, break through from the Nordic aurora belt. That's where the Heaven and Hell barriers are weakest. Your mission is to tie down Heaven's main force and prevent them from supporting the center."
Isaac nodded, and Thomas twirled the hunting blade.
"Finally, we can get started."
"Right flank, Elena, Michelle, Kyle, infiltrate from the Heavenly Rift above the Pacific Ocean. Hans detected a tiny energy rift there, possibly caused during the forging of a sacred weapon. Your mission is to find the core of the forging process, destroy it, or at least delay its completion."
Elena's icy hair swayed gently: "What if the core is heavily guarded?"
“Then draw them away.” Kyle’s figure emerged from the void. “I can get in.”
Wu Heng looked towards the middle lane.
"In the middle, I will personally lead the remaining knights and elite witchers in a frontal assault on Heaven's Gate."
Leila raised her hand: "What should I do?"
"You stay in the rear. If there are wounded in the battle, you will be the last line of defense." Leila lowered her hand.
"clear."
Martin stepped forward: "The troop deployment of each unit is complete: 300,000 on the left flank, 200,000 on the right flank, 500,000 in the center, plus reserves, for a total of 1.2 million."
Thomas whistled.
After the meeting ended, the old man of death came again. He was waiting for Wu Heng in a side hall of the Hell Palace, sitting in a chair with a teacup in his hand. The tea had gone cold, but he didn't drink it.
Seeing Wu Heng come in, he put down his cup.
“I have used the Death Ring to restore order to death in the human world. The rate at which souls disappear will slow down, but it won’t stop. Metatron’s knife keeps drawing them in, and I can’t stop it.”
Wu Heng sat opposite him.
"That's enough, just go slower."
The Death Knight looked at him and said, "The aura of God has not appeared, so you can proceed with confidence."
Wu Heng nodded.
“I will not directly participate in the war.” The Death Knight stood up. “But I can set up a death barrier in the human world. If Metatron tries to escape, he will not be able to enter the human world. Death will stop him until you arrive.”
"it is good."
The Death Knight straightened his trench coat: "Lor, do you know how many people will die in this battle?"
Wu Heng looked at him and said, "I know."
"You don't care?"
Wu Heng did not answer. The Death Knight looked at him for a while, then turned and left.
The next day, Wu Heng announced this to humanity via global broadcast.
His voice was heard in every corner through guild channels, government channels, and community radio.
“I am the guild master of the Witcher Guild. Metatron of Heaven is using the souls of your loved ones to forge a weapon of destruction. In the past month, he has extracted the souls of more than two million people, leaving them as empty shells. He will continue to extract until his weapon is completed, until there is no one left alive in this world.”
He paused.
"We will storm Heaven and end this. Today, the Witchers set out. Pray for them."
Reactions varied around the world after the broadcast ended.
In London, old John sat on his doorstep, the radio still echoing. He took the empty cigarette holder from his mouth, pointed it at the sky, and said, "Kill them."
In Times Square, New York, Wu Heng's speech was playing on a giant billboard.
The crowd stood in the square, applauding heavily.
In Tokyo, the bald man and the girl stood at the entrance of the shelter. The broadcast had stopped, but the bald man was still standing there, clutching the recruitment flyer in his hand.
“They’re really going to attack Heaven,” the bald man said.
The girl stood next to him and said, "Mm."
What can we do?
The girl thought for a moment: "How about we donate?"
The bald man was stunned for a moment.
"Donate what?"
"Money, supplies, anything is fine, we have to do something."
The bald man took out the few bills he had and put them into the donation box. The girl also took out hers, and the people in line behind him also took out theirs.
The square in front of Notre Dame Cathedral in Paris.
People knelt on the ground, not to pray, but to see someone off.
The demon hunters, about to embark on their expedition, walked across the square. People reached out and touched their arms, shoulders, and backpacks. No one spoke; there was only silence, a silent farewell.
The priest stood at the church entrance, holding a cross, blessing every witcher who passed by.
A young witcher stopped, his tone somewhat mocking: "Father, do you believe God will protect us during this attack on Heaven?"
The pastor was silent for a moment: "I believe you will bless yourselves."
The young witcher smiled, turned, and walked away. (End of Chapter)
